This is output of gcc: libavformat/bink.c:68:9: warning: this ‘if’ clause does not guard... [-Wmisleading-indentation] if (((b[0] == 'B' && b[1] == 'I' && b[2] == 'K' && ^~ libavformat/bink.c:77:13: note: ...this statement, but the latter is misleadingly indented as if it is guarded by the ‘if’ b += SMUSH_BLOCK_SIZE; Changes to be committed: modified: libavformat/bink.c Signed-off-by: Adriano Pallavicino <adriano.pallavic...@gmail.com> --- libavformat/bink.c | 2 +- 1 file changed, 1 insertion(+), 1 deletion(-) diff --git a/libavformat/bink.c b/libavformat/bink.c index c214eb3..e6f0cb7 100644 --- a/libavformat/bink.c +++ b/libavformat/bink.c @@ -74,7 +74,7 @@ static int probe(AVProbeData *p) AV_RL32(b+24) > 0 && AV_RL32(b+24) <= BINK_MAX_HEIGHT && AV_RL32(b+28) > 0 && AV_RL32(b+32) > 0) // fps num,den return AVPROBE_SCORE_MAX; - b += SMUSH_BLOCK_SIZE; + b += SMUSH_BLOCK_SIZE; } while (smush && b < p->buf + p->buf_size - 32); return 0; } -- 2.7.4
